The United States’ leading infectious illness qualified, Dr. Anthony Fauci, reported White Property coronavirus endeavor drive chief Vice President Mike Pence is carrying out “a pretty very good work.”

Fauci and task power coordinator Dr. Deborah Birx consistently sound the alarm about the pandemic at briefings or in interviews, even though Pence has touted what a great career the Trump administration is accomplishing.

“He is hoping in his role as the vice president to genuinely, in a specified perception, also place out some of the factors that are heading effectively,” Fauci explained to the Wall Road Journal in a podcast Wednesday. 

“So, he’s a human being who’s an optimistic particular person and he’s doing a extremely excellent position as the chief of the undertaking pressure, I ought to say.

“I look at the facts, I review the information and I give my finest belief based mostly on the proof.”

Fauci claimed there are several facets to the activity power discussions, and he and his colleagues are mainly concentrated on community wellbeing. Pence, he reported, has other problems.

“There’s the concern and the will need, from an financial standpoint, to get open up,” Fauci mentioned. “So all of that goes into the blend and then you see the variety of suggestions that go out but you know as a member of the task power, I’m telling you that we have a severe situation that we truly do will need to handle.”

Fauci mentioned the general public health and economic policies have to have to work in tandem. Other overall health gurus fear that President Donald Trump has pushed his financial priorities at the expense of American life. So far, extra than 132,000 People in america have died from Covid-19.

“We should not feel of it as a person against the other mainly because as soon as you get started considering there is general public wellness and there’s the financial state opening it seems to be like they’re opposing forces,” Fauci explained. 

“So, what we’re striving to do is to get the general public wellness message, if listened to and carried out, be truly a gateway to facilitate opening and an much easier way rather of there is fellas are on this aspect and these guys and women are on the other aspect.”
